Space Group Number

You clicked on one of the space group numbers listed below:

2   This number identifies uniquely the space group that is characterised by a triclinic Bravais lattice plus a centre of inversion.
  
14   This number identifies uniquely the space group that is characterised by a primitive monoclinic Bravais lattice plus a two-one screw axis perpendicular to a glide plane.
  
19   This number identifies uniquely the space group that is characterised by a primitive orthorhombic Bravais lattice with three mutually perpendicular two-one screw axes and no planes.
  
15   This number identifies uniquely the space group that is characterised by a centred monoclinic Bravais lattice plus a twofold rotation axis perpendicular to two glide plane.
